Carbon dioxide liquefaction device based on LNG cold energy
By using LNG cold energy to exchange heat with carbon dioxide gas and propane as a medium, the high energy consumption problem in the carbon dioxide liquefaction process was solved, achieving low-temperature liquefaction and high-efficiency production, reducing energy consumption and water consumption, and improving the stability of the unit and gas quality.

The existing carbon dioxide liquefaction process is energy-intensive, has a long cooling time, and consumes a large amount of electricity and water resources.
A carbon dioxide liquefaction device based on LNG cold energy is adopted. By setting up a first-stage and second-stage heat exchanger housing, an air compressor and carbon dioxide gas supply pipes, the device uses LNG cold energy to exchange heat with carbon dioxide gas, and combines propane as an intermediate cooling medium to achieve low-temperature liquefaction of carbon dioxide.
It significantly reduces the load on refrigeration equipment, lowers energy consumption, avoids water consumption, improves liquefaction efficiency, ensures stable operation of the unit, and improves gas quality through a carbon dioxide deoxygenation purifier.

TECHNICAL FIELD
[0001] The utility model belongs to carbon dioxide liquefaction technical field, concretely is a kind of carbon dioxide liquefaction device based on LNG cold energy. BACKGROUND
[0002] Liquid carbon dioxide and dry ice (i.e. solid carbon dioxide) are often used for fire extinguishing, long-distance transportation and preservation. Liquid carbon dioxide is compressed by compressor and then cooled by cooler to achieve liquefaction. Dry ice (i.e. solid carbon dioxide) is forcedly cooled and rapidly depressurized to solidify into dry ice. It can be seen that both liquid carbon dioxide and dry ice need to be processed and handled by liquefying gaseous carbon dioxide.
[0003] At present, carbon dioxide is compressed to 2.5-3.0 MPaG and then cooled and liquefied by refrigeration equipment to obtain liquid carbon dioxide. The equipment used in the liquefaction process is carbon dioxide refrigerator, which cools high-temperature gas into liquid by cooling water. Although it can achieve refrigeration and liquefaction, the pressure of compressed carbon dioxide gas is high, which requires a large amount of cooling water and a long cooling time, increases the load of the refrigerator, consumes more electric energy and water resources, and leads to high energy consumption in the refrigeration process.
[0004] Therefore, it is necessary to provide a new carbon dioxide liquefaction device to solve the problem of high energy consumption in the refrigeration process. SUMMARY
[0005] The utility model aims at providing a carbon dioxide liquefaction device based on LNG cold energy to solve the problem of high energy consumption in the carbon dioxide refrigeration process.
[0006] The utility model sets first stage heat exchange machine shell, second stage heat exchange machine shell, air compressor and carbon dioxide gas supply pipe piece, carries out heat exchange between LNG cold energy and carbon dioxide gas, so as to provide the required low temperature for carbon dioxide liquefaction by LNG cold energy, and the load of refrigeration equipment is greatly reduced, and energy consumption is reduced.

[0057] The LNG cold energy based carbon dioxide liquefaction device provided by the embodiment is used as follows:
[0058] The carbon dioxide gas to be liquefied is introduced into the air compressor 10 for compression treatment, and then introduced into the carbon dioxide deoxidizing purifier 11 for purification reaction, so as to remove the oxygen impurities in the carbon dioxide gas, thereby improving the quality of the gas and avoiding the pollution and oxidation damage caused by the oxygen impurities in the carbon dioxide gas entering the processing equipment.
[0059] Further, the two-stage heat exchange mechanism, i.e., the first-stage heat exchange shell 9 and the second-stage heat exchange shell 6, is arranged. The first-stage heat exchange is performed in the first-stage heat exchange shell 9, mainly by the heat exchange between the LNG and the propane, and the propane absorbs the cold energy of the LNG to be cooled. The second-stage heat exchange is performed in the second-stage heat exchange shell 6, mainly by the heat exchange between the cooled propane after the first-stage heat exchange and the carbon dioxide gas, so as to realize the liquefaction of the carbon dioxide gas. Specifically, on one hand, the LNG feeding tank 3 will uniformly and actively introduce the LNG providing cold energy into the inside of the heat exchange pipe group 16 through the corresponding micro electric pump 27, which will realize the heat exchange treatment with the propane gas introduced into the heat exchange inner cavity 17 through the micro electric pump 27 on the propane feeding tank 1, so as to replace the cold energy of the LNG to the propane. On the other hand, the purified carbon dioxide gas will be actively and efficiently sent into the inner heat exchange pipe 20 in the second-stage heat exchange shell 6 through the micro electric pump 27 on the carbon dioxide gas supply pipe 28, at the same time, the intermediate medium propane, which replaces the cold energy of the LNG out of the first-stage heat exchange shell 9 through the heat exchange, will enter the inside of the outer corrugated heat exchange pipe 22 through the cooled propane supply pipe 21, and then can realize the heat exchange with the carbon dioxide through the contact heat exchange between the outer corrugated heat exchange pipe 22 and the inner heat exchange pipe 20, so as to realize the liquefaction and cooling of the carbon dioxide. The propane is used as the intermediate medium, and the two-stage heat exchange structure is adopted, so as to avoid the icing problem caused by the direct liquefaction of the carbon dioxide gas by using the cold energy of the LNG, optimize the carbon dioxide liquefaction treatment effect, and at the same time, the LNG product completing the cold energy replacement can be automatically recovered through the LNG discharge pipe 13, the micro electric pump 27 and the LNG recovery tank 2. The intermediate medium propane completing the twice heat exchange can be automatically recovered through the propane recovery pipe 23, the micro electric pump 27 and the propane recovery tank 8. The liquefied carbon dioxide collection bottle 5 connected with the bottom of the liquefied carbon dioxide discharge pipe 24 by screwing is used, so that the cold liquefied carbon dioxide will fall into the inside of the liquefied carbon dioxide collection bottle 5 under the action of gravity, and then the device realizes the function of grading and collecting the materials.
